Key Responsibilities
Carry out detailed stock condition surveys across a diverse housing portfolio.
Analyse asset performance data to inform long-term investment planning and option appraisals.
Prepare reports on property condition, lifecycle costs, and asset sustainability.
Support the development and delivery of the 5-30-year asset management strategy.
Provide technical expertise in planned works, decarbonisation, and compliance.
Ensure that all surveys are conducted in line with HHSRS, Decent Homes Standard, and other statutory requirements.
Work closely with repairs, housing management, and development teams to ensure a collaborative approach to asset management.
Mentor and support junior surveyors in the team.
